Dr. Barzin Bahardoust

Chief Executive Officer

Dr. Barzin Bahardoust is an accomplished engineer and entrepreneur with a passion for innovation and a track record of success. He received his B.A.Sc. degree in Engineering Science from the University of Toronto (U of T) in 2003 and earned his M.A.Sc. in Electrical Engineering from U of T in 2006. He completed his Ph.D. in Electrical Engineering with a focus on materials interface design from U of T in 2012.

Dr. Bahardoust co-founded Canadian Plasma Resources (CPR), a company focused on collecting source plasma for further manufacturing into plasma-derived medicines. Under his leadership, CPR received its establishment license from Health Canada in 2014. As CEO, he has led the establishment, regulatory approval, and operation of 8 plasma collection centers across five Canadian provinces, with a total annual collection capacity of 400,000 L.

Dr. David P. Sheridan

Medical Director

Dr. David Sheridan was raised in Saskatoon and attended medical school at the University of Saskatchewan. He trained in Hematology and Transfusion Medicine at McMaster University in Ontario. He spent his career working in Hematology and Transfusion medicine in Saskatchewan but now restricts his practice to work at CPR in Saskatchewan and Manitoba. During his career he was promoted to a Professor of Medicine at the University.

He has experience in transfusion medicine at the hospital level being a medical director for the regional hospital health authority for over 35 years. He also has experience in blood collection having worked for 14 years for the Canadian Red Cross before it transitioned to the present CBS. In addition to this he has been working for Canadian Plasma Resources since 2015 and has grown with the organization.

Dr. Bruce Cameron

Medical Director

Dr. Bruce Cameron attended medical school at the University of Western Ontario in London. He trained in Hematopathology and Transfusion Medicine at the University of Ottawa. After working several years in Saskatchewan Dr. Cameron moved to New Brunswick where he became division head of pathology and regional director of transfusion medicine.

Dr. Cameron is a Canadian Certified Physician Executive (CCPE) who has a special interest in quality assurance and laboratory management. In addition to a busy hematopathology practice, he continues to play a significant role in provincial committees which monitor and coordinate transfusion medicine services. Dr. Cameron joined Canadian Plasma Resources in January 2017.

Dr. Dale Young

Medical Director

Dr. Young attended medical school at the University of Saskatchewan, Saskatoon. After receiving her medical degree she completed her post graduate fellowship in Anesthesiology at the University of Calgary. She then joined the Department of Anesthesia at the Foothills Medical Centre where she was also Clinical Assistant Professor at the University of Calgary.

She has 30 years of experience in the field of blood collection, initially at the Canadian Red Cross Blood Transfusion Service and subsequently as medical director at Canadian Blood Services in Calgary. Plasmapheresis was a particular interest of hers and in her years prior to retirement from Canadian Blood Services she provided medical expertise to the plasmapheresis clinics in both Calgary and Edmonton. She joined Canadian Plasma Resources in 2021.
